Commit graph

965 commits

Author SHA1 Message Date
Thibault Saunier
be2353ba9a tutorials: Make basic-tutorial-2.py executable 2021-02-26 11:55:13 -03:00
P H
d41dea6f62 Update toolkit-integration.md for typo in compile command
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-docs/-/merge_requests/143>
2021-02-24 08:53:31 +00:00
Seungha Yang
ceebdeba41 symbols: Address GType name change of d3d11convert after 1.18 release
GType name of d3d11convert element is GstD3D11Convert now

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-docs/-/merge_requests/142>
2021-02-23 01:45:26 +09:00
John Hassell
2f8df7bea8 Removed passive voice from 'IDLE' probe usefulness description, corrected spelling.
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-docs/-/merge_requests/141>
2021-02-16 21:52:53 +00:00
John Hassell
4b8eaebda2 Spelling and grammatical changes.
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-docs/-/merge_requests/141>
2021-02-16 17:17:48 +00:00
Sonny Piers
d4d393eabf Update Fedora instructions
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-docs/-/merge_requests/140>
2021-02-14 12:17:15 +00:00
Mathieu Duponchelle
268c325b4e Update hotdoc theme
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-docs/-/merge_requests/139>
2021-02-01 22:30:59 +01:00
Mathieu Duponchelle
a72ec55b87 Update hotdoc theme
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-docs/-/merge_requests/138>
2021-02-01 14:56:20 +01:00
Peter Boba
2248c5a389 Fix time-management tutorial sample code
Adds newline to a print statement so it doesn't overwrite the position
output. (I'd like to see the last timestamp for the position output).
2021-01-24 21:45:49 +01:00
Mathieu Duponchelle
c36c87e47f symbols: list gst_value_array_* and gst_value_list_*
Those existing symbols will be newly-documented by hotdoc
when updating to a more recent version

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-docs/-/merge_requests/136>
2021-01-19 19:25:24 +01:00
Seungha Yang
58a06bbdf9 symbols: Add gst_query_ref() symbol
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-docs/-/merge_requests/134>
2021-01-11 22:14:06 +09:00
R S Nikhil Krishna
ddbe5ce83b Updated python port of Tutorial 2 with fixed line numbers
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-docs/-/merge_requests/126>
2021-01-05 18:04:56 -03:00
Thibault Saunier
be19c30254 Update theme and use new way of specifying gi language in markdown 2021-01-04 14:56:14 +00:00
Baek
d614591657 Fix typo
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-docs/-/merge_requests/129>
2020-12-26 07:12:33 +00:00
Stéphane Cerveau
4000e4b55e plugin: update the doc to declare a typefind
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-docs/-/merge_requests/117>
2020-12-11 10:12:39 +01:00
Stéphane Cerveau
5a004ed35b plugin: update doc to declare an element
Use GST_ELEMENT_REGISTER_DEFINE in addition
to G_DEFINE_TYPE

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-docs/-/merge_requests/117>
2020-12-11 10:12:39 +01:00
Thibault Saunier
491bf70f89 tutorial: Add notice about missing language ports
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-docs/-/merge_requests/124>
2020-12-07 11:14:56 -03:00
Thibault Saunier
de01b82504 tutorials: Port 'hello world' to python
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-docs/-/merge_requests/124>
2020-12-07 11:14:56 -03:00
Thibault Saunier
e085b45563 Add template files to handle language in tutorials
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-docs/-/merge_requests/124>
2020-12-07 11:12:35 -03:00
Axel Kellermann
df3a6542a2 Fix typos in streaming.md
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-docs/-/merge_requests/123>
2020-12-02 19:04:40 +00:00
Axel Kellermann
172ace3cc2 Fix typos in media-information-gathering.md
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-docs/-/merge_requests/122>
2020-12-02 16:08:01 +00:00
Kellermann Axel
21c74fccc2 Fix typo in multithreading-and-pad-availability.md
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-docs/-/merge_requests/120>
2020-12-02 10:08:18 +00:00
Thibault Saunier
22583b71c5 symbols: Add encodebin2 symbols 2020-11-30 18:15:32 -03:00
Luis Paulo Fernandes de Barros
c56de2aaef Fix dynamic-pipelines.md tutorial text
The text and the piece of code that describes the link process of data.convert e data.sink are missing data.resample.

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-docs/-/merge_requests/116>
2020-10-07 10:35:36 -03:00
Thibault Saunier
c2fe568cec symbols: update for isomp4 class hierarchy shuffle
v2
2020-09-30 08:57:18 -03:00
Nirbheek Chauhan
1db1bbc8ba tutorials: Remove libvisual plugin from iOS tutorials
We won't be building the plugin in Cerbero anymore, so remove it from
the tutorial too. See:
https://gitlab.freedesktop.org/gstreamer/cerbero/-/merge_requests/605

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-docs/-/merge_requests/111>
2020-09-21 08:05:33 +00:00
Matthew Waters
0b67867c1e symbols: update for isomp4 class hierarchy shuffle
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-docs/-/merge_requests/114>
2020-09-18 21:30:22 +10:00
Tim-Philipp Müller
523b539769 Back to development 2020-09-08 16:59:23 +01:00
Tim-Philipp Müller
c714cc6028 Release 1.18.0 2020-09-08 00:22:25 +01:00
Sebastian Dröge
bf4187016a Include LICENSE.XXX files in the tarball 2020-09-03 23:58:31 +03:00
Sebastian Dröge
460cf29289 Fix up licensing information of the documentation
The tutorials are licensed under the CC BY-SA 4.0 license but all other
documentation (especially API reference and design documentation) is
LGPL v2.1+.

Also the tutorials are not LGPL v2.1-only but also allow any later
version.
2020-09-03 23:53:47 +03:00
Sebastian Dröge
b3981daca0 Add license blurb from README.md to RELEASE_README.md so it's included in the tarball
Fixes https://gitlab.freedesktop.org/gstreamer/gst-docs/-/issues/69
2020-09-03 23:38:43 +03:00
Tim-Philipp Müller
cc7c633211 Release 1.17.90 2020-08-20 16:17:00 +01:00
Matthew Waters
43395d0f89 symbols: remove vulkan library sybmols
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-docs/-/merge_requests/109>
2020-08-15 02:03:36 +10:00
Tim-Philipp Müller
ccb4ece73f scripts: release: Filter out duplicate js search assets for devhelp dir
Don't really need this for the devhelp pages.

Reduces tarball size by ~30%.

Fixes #61

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-docs/-/merge_requests/103>
2020-08-07 12:25:39 +00:00
Mathieu Duponchelle
900726eaf5 meson: update theme version
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-docs/-/merge_requests/104>
2020-08-04 21:56:32 +02:00
Tim-Philipp Müller
b765e49e2e symbol_index: add new _FLAG define to fix CI job
See https://gitlab.freedesktop.org/gstreamer/gstreamer/-/merge_requests/579

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-docs/-/merge_requests/108>
2020-07-27 18:26:25 +01:00
Thibault Saunier
c38233882e build: Fix typos from commit 2020-07-26 23:39:29 -04:00
Thibault Saunier
2e1231ff17 build: Minor wording fixes for the gst-build description
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-docs/-/merge_requests/105>
2020-07-26 23:05:28 -04:00
Tim-Philipp Müller
96e071f6a9 symbol_index: update for avtp property rename
See https://gitlab.freedesktop.org/gstreamer/gst-plugins-bad/-/merge_requests/1397

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-docs/-/merge_requests/102>
2020-07-10 18:29:01 +01:00
Thibault Saunier
168c73c61b symbols: Add ges version macros
See https://gitlab.freedesktop.org/gstreamer/gst-editing-services/-/issues/75
2020-07-10 08:38:32 -04:00
Tim-Philipp Müller
afd6ec72ec Back to development 2020-07-03 02:04:30 +01:00
Tim-Philipp Müller
3ef4636f44 Release 1.17.2 2020-07-03 00:37:52 +01:00
Tim-Philipp Müller
f8ba1f784f release.py: fix release tarball name 2020-07-02 19:57:38 +01:00
Mathieu Duponchelle
c3e6c132fe symbols: update to latest list 2020-07-02 18:08:21 +02:00
Mathieu Duponchelle
bb5efe334e symbols: remove gst prefix for plugins 2020-07-02 18:08:20 +02:00
Mathieu Duponchelle
b7ded6f98b release.py: order symbols list, preserve old symbols
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-docs/-/merge_requests/100>
2020-07-02 15:41:25 +02:00
Mathieu Duponchelle
9825cb0ec9 symbols: check in symbols_version.txt
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-docs/-/merge_requests/100>
2020-07-02 15:40:01 +02:00
Mathieu Duponchelle
9d2c79b46e Sort symbols list
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-docs/-/merge_requests/100>
2020-07-02 15:15:51 +02:00
Mathieu Duponchelle
09d81b517e meson: docs is not an option of gst-docs
Simply error out if hotdoc's version isn't recent enough
parent project can then decide whether gst-docs was required.

Part-of: <https://gitlab.freedesktop.org/gstreamer/gst-docs/-/merge_requests/98>
2020-06-24 14:35:28 +02:00